Output 74efaddca63ef4a3a137df2c31b4272e39cd1f7274fd7b2406ec59f1ea9c9a4b:3

value
128124
script pubkey
OP_0 OP_PUSHBYTES_20 435470c7acbd5137297f4e2646387d3839a55bca
address
bc1qgd28p3avh4gnw2tlfcnyvwra8qu62k729fh5nw
transaction
74efaddca63ef4a3a137df2c31b4272e39cd1f7274fd7b2406ec59f1ea9c9a4b
spent
true